Is it possible to read Webmin logs directly from within Bash?
5,967
I accessed Webmin WHM error log via:
cat /var/webmin/webmin.log
One might need to turn on logging and only then repea the error-causing actions → otherwise a webmin.log
file wont exist in its relevant system.
One can turn on logging from Webmin → Webmin Configuration → Logging
.
There might be a way to turn these directly from Bash but I didn't find such a way.
Accessing Webmin web server log:
cat /var/webmin/miniserv.log
Further way to track errors is:
cat /var/webmin/miniserv.error
Notes:
- If one looks for files in
/var/webmin
o system and cannot find them, cheeking in/var/log/webmin
instead might be helpful.
